    your coryanthes and stanhopea shoud be in baskets because their spikes emerge from the bottom of the plant
    As the plants mature to blooming size I will plant them up appropriately...right now they are still small, especially the coryanthes. I want to get those black mesh looking pots for them...all those holes should allow the blooms to emerge.
